Running club applauds support for Lenio event


Published/Last Modified on Friday, Nov 21, 2008 - 05:16:31 am MST

To the Editor:

The Thunder Mountain Running Club’s history dates back to August 1977, when the Fort Huachuca commanding general, in order to promote running on post, asked his secretary of the general’s staff to organize a running club. To date, the TMRC organizes and directs 10 grand prix events and a few additional non grand prix events annually.

A major fundraiser event for TMRC is the Paul Lenio 5k Run/Walk, held annually since 1993, to support Hospice, Casa de la Paz. This year’s event was held on Sept. 7 with 149 participants. The sponsorship/donations from many of the local businesses in our Sierra Vista community raised $1,936, which will provide much needed support for purchasing equipment and supplies along with assisting a person without insurance.
